Description
This Cranberry Holiday Butter is a rich, flavorful spread perfect for the holiday season. Whipped to perfection, it combines creamy butter with the tartness of cranberry sauce, a hint of citrus, warm cinnamon, and natural sweetness from honey. Spread it on toast, biscuits, pancakes, or even cornbread for a delicious seasonal treat.
Ingredients

- 3 sticks butter, softened
- 1 cup whole cranberry sauce
- Juice of ½ medium orange
- 2 tablespoons honey
- 3–4 teaspoons ground cinnamon
- ¼ cup confectioner’s sugar
Instructions
- In a medium mixing bowl, combine the softened butter, cranberry sauce, orange juice, honey, cinnamon, and confectioner’s sugar.
- Using an electric mixer, whip the mixture on high speed until smooth, fluffy, and well combined.
- Transfer the whipped butter to a decorative bowl or an airtight container for storage.
- Store in the refrigerator for freshness. Allow it to soften at room temperature before serving for easy spreading.
Notes
- For a chunkier texture, use homemade cranberry sauce with whole berries instead of a smooth version.
- For a lighter consistency, mix in a small amount of heavy cream while whipping the butter.
- For additional warmth, add a pinch of nutmeg or cloves.
- Best served with warm bread, muffins, pancakes, or sweet potatoes.
- Store in the refrigerator for up to 2 weeks or freeze for up to 3 months
